Fancy being part of a ‘secret wedding’?

A pair of Isle of Wight lovebirds are in need of some help from our brilliant Isle of Wight community this week.

There is a reason for secrecy with this appeal, so we’ll refer to thee couple simply as Michael and Maria (not their real names).

Adventure of a lifetime
Michael and Maria are about to start the adventure of a lifetime, travelling away from home for the next couple of years.

They recently got engaged and wanted to see the World before they got married and settled down.

Well sort of!

Travelling as Husband and Wife
Michael explained to OnTheWight,

“We’re actually are going to have a secret wedding this Saturday, so we can enjoy the experience of travelling as Husband and Wife.

“We don’t wish to have the big family event just yet, as we’d like to celebrate with everyone when we return, so this one is just going to be our little secret.”

Two witnesses needed
Michael and Marina have realised though that when you don’t have any guests to your wedding, you also don’t have any witnesses.

They need two people who are willing to turn up and act as their witnesses.

Can you help?
The couple are due to be married at Newport Register Office (Seaclose Park) at 10.30am this Saturday (16th July).
